Paperback. Beyond time. Beneath memory. Between what was and what should never be-there lies Ash'Ara, the forgotten city. In the aftermath of the celestial upheaval that nearly tore the multiverse asunder, Davin stands as more than man, less than god-yet still searching. He has awakened fragments of his divine essence, wielded the light of forgotten names, and defied the celestial hierarchy that once bound him. But echoes remain. Cracks between the stars whisper a name not spoken in ten thousand heartbeats: Ash'Ara. What begins as a vision-half-dream, half-prophecy-soon becomes an irresistible pull. The city calls to him like a ghost made of architecture, memory, and flame. Somewhere within it lies the truth of his origin, and the key to what really caused the Slipthk fracturing of the divine continuum. Ash'Ara is a city unmoored from linear time, woven from entropy, shadow, and raw possibility. It is alive-and hungry. Here, the walls remember. The rain mourns. And every reflection hides a watcher. As Davin descends into its metaphysical depths, he finds himself stalked not by enemies, but by alternate selves-shards of what he might have become had he chosen differently. One weeps. One burns. One never fell. And deeper still, Acd stirs. The fallen harmonist, once known as the Bright Sentinel of the East, begins to recall the city not as mystery, but as memory. For Ash'Ara was not always broken. It was once the crucible of divine resonance-the birthplace of celestial law. And he. was its heart. But Ash'Ara hides more than history. Locked in its shifting geometry lies the Vault of Silent Songs, a chamber containing the harmonic seed that birthed the multiverse. It is said whoever reclaims it may rewrite the source code of reality itself-unmake gods, resurrect timelines, or fracture creation into endless dreaming. Davin must choose: reclaim his full power and risk losing himself to the cyclical madness that caused the Slipthk, or let the city collapse-and with it, the last hope of restoring the balance between Light, Dark, and the forgotten Third. All the while, forces gather: The Synod of Ruin, fanatics who believe only in entropy.Set, the Devourer of Refrains, who once sang beside Acd in the dawn.And Divinity Herself, who remembers Davin not as savior-but as the one who left her behind when the worlds broke. In this surreal and luminous continuation of The Slipthk War, Ash'Ara becomes not just a setting, but a soul-a mirror for every reader who's ever asked, What if I had chosen differently? What if time wasn't a line, but a song left unfinished? The Slipthk War: Ash'Ara is an odyssey through metaphysical architecture, fractured identities, and the music behind the veil. It's about memory as rebellion. Love as recursion. And truth as a living, breathing city that either remembers you-or consumes you. The war never ended.
